What are Mutual Funds?

Mutual funds are investment vehicles that pool the money of many investors and invest it in a diversified portfolio of securities, such as stocks, bonds, and short-term debt. The aim of investing in mutual funds is to earn a return that is higher than the return on a portfolio of similar investments.The returns on the best mutual fund schemes depend on the performance of the underlying securities. While there is no guarantee that any particular scheme will outperform the market, there are some factors that investors can consider when choosing a mutual fund scheme.One factor to consider is the track record of the fund manager. A fund manager with a good track record is more likely to generate good returns than a manager with a poor track record. Another factor to consider is the expense ratio of the fund. A lower expense ratio means that more of the money mutual fund investors put in is going toward making money for them.Before putting money into the best mutual fund schemes, investors should also know about the risks that come with them. Mutual funds are subject to market risk, which means that their value can go up or down depending on prevailing economic conditions. Before investing in any mutual fund scheme, investors should carefully read through the scheme’s offer document and understand all the risks involved.


What are the different types of Mutual Fund Schemes?

The best mutual fund schemes can broadly be classified into the following categories:

1. Equity FundsThese funds invest primarily in stocks and aim to generate capital appreciation over the long term. They are suitable for online mutual fund investors with a high-risk appetite and a long-term investment horizon.


2. Debt FundsThese funds invest primarily in fixed income instruments such as bonds and government securities. They are suitable for investors with a low-risk appetite and a short-to-medium-term investment horizon. However, it’s always best to calculate the returns on investment with the help of a mutual fund return calculator.


3. Hybrid FundsThese funds invest in both stocks and bonds, giving them the potential to generate both capital appreciation and income. They are good for investors who are willing to take on moderate risk and have at least three years to invest.


4. Index FundsThese funds seek to track the performance of a specific market index, such as the S&P 500 or the BSE Sensex. They are suitable for investors who wish to passively invest in the stock market and do not mind sacrificing potential upside for lower risk.


5. Exchange Traded Funds (ETFs)ETFs are similar to index funds, but they are traded on stock exchanges like individual stocks. This makes them more liquid than index funds, but also subject to higher transaction costs. ETFs are suitable for investors who wish to passively invest in the stock market and are comfortable with higher levels of risk/volatility.

What should you look at before investing in mutual fund schemes?

Objective of Investment Investors should first determine their long-term life goals before selecting an appropriate investment strategy. Each plan is distinct from the others and designed to accomplish a certain goal. So, the investor’s goals, investment strategy, and risk tolerance must all be compatible with the fund’s investment objective for the investor to make a well-informed choice. You can’t achieve a long-term goal with a quick fix. The key information document and the scheme information document both provide in-depth information about the scheme, including its asset allocation, purpose, and strategy.


Fund History This section details the fund’s past performance over various market cycles. The fund’s resilience in adverse conditions is demonstrated. A newly established fund’s performance during market downturns is uncertain because it has not yet experienced a bear market. To the contrary, the efficacy of investment techniques is demonstrated by a fund that has a track record of solid returns. When making a short list, investors should look at the performance over the same time frame as their investment horizon. If a potential investor is considering a long-term commitment to the fund – say let’s five years – he/she should investigate its performance during the previous five years.


Expense Ratio The expense ratio is the annualized percentage of an investor’s total fund value that is charged by the fund house manager for the service of managing the investor’s money. Before figuring out how much to pay out, the fee ratio will be subtracted from the return on an investment. An investor’s total return is represented by the net amount. An investor’s returns would suffer if the expense ratio was high. For this reason, investors should select funds with lower expense ratios compared to similar funds in the same category.


Performance of Fund Manager/distributor The engagement of the fund management is crucial to the performance of the fund. A mutual fund distributor’s job is to make sure everything runs smoothly. Having a solid understanding of the fund manager’s past performance is crucial. Investors need to monitor their funds’ performance through market upswings and downturns. When a fund generates consistent returns and limits losses during downturns in the markets, it demonstrates superior fund management.


Why should you invest in mutual funds?

Mutual funds are a type of investment that pools money from many investors and invests it in a variety of assets, including stocks, bonds, and short-term debt. Investing in mutual funds has many benefits, such as professional management, diversification, economies of scale, and easy access to money.Investing in mutual funds is one of the smartest things you can do for your money. Here’s why:

1. Professional Management When you invest in a mutual fund, you’re hiring a professional money manager to make investment decisions on your behalf. These managers have access to resources and information that individual investors simply don’t have. They spend their days analyzing companies, tracking economic trends, and monitoring market conditions so you don’t have to.


2. Diversification Diversification is key to reducing risk in your portfolio. By investing in a mutual fund, you can gain exposure to a wide range of asset classes and sectors without having to build and manage your own portfolio of individual investments. This diversification can help protect your portfolio from the effects of any single economic event or company performance.


3. Economies of Scale Mutual funds offer investors the opportunity to pool their resources together and benefit from economies of scale. This means that the fund manager can buy assets more cheaply than if each investor bought them individually. In turn, these savings are passed on to shareholders through lower fees charged by the fund.


4. Liquidity Mutual funds are a highly liquid investment, which means you can buy and sell shares easily and without penalty. This flexibility can be helpful if you need to access your money for an unexpected expense or opportunity.
